    It seems not logical at all to me that's why the Quran says that the bible is corrupted (half of this site is convinced ... I mean this is not an argument but theres scientific and historical proofs that tends to prove it).

    Islam also says that one of the attributes of god is "The Just" and that every good deed is rewarded 10 times while a bad deed is punishhed once. On the other hand there are sins that are eliminatory like the kufr or takin associate or idols beside god. Or like the murder (even if someone repents sincerely he'll be punished for that sin but won't spend eternity in hell.. and god is all merciful).

    Islam is also tryinn to set a higher justice in the community by askin from the rich to give money to the poor and adoptin the orphans (wich are all deeds that are highly rewarded) etc...

    So it dont work like in christianity where you go to confess to a priest and you're forgiven. In islam theres no priest and the relation between the man and his creator is direct. You have to repent sincerely and ask for forgivness to be forgiven. Otherwise you'll be judged for every single bad deed you made and rewarded even for an insignificant "salam aleikum" (wich is Peace be upon you).
